54 2010 Yearbook OUTREACH AND PUBLIC AWARENESS ACTIVITIES 2010 24 Hours for a Drug-Free Uruguay On October 7 and 8, the Alliance for a Drug-Free Uruguay, Plan Ceibal, and the School of Communication and Design organized the creative contest “24 Hours for a Drug-Free Uruguay,” whose objective was to create drug prevention advertising campaigns to be disseminated through social media. The contest took place at the LATU headquarters. Students from the Communication and Graphic Design programs participated. The participants developed a campaign for teenagers, with the winners being Cecilia Coitinho, Alfonso Delfino, and Lucía Domingo (students in the Bachelor’s Degree in Communication), Paola Satragno and Fabiana Patrone (students in the Advertising Analyst program), and Cristina Franco (student in the Bachelor’s Degree in Graphic Design), and a campaign for children that awarded Alejandro Arín, Martín Biurrun, Michelle Dreifus, and Samuel Liberman (students in the Bachelor’s Degree in Communication), Valentina Guarinoni (student in the Advertising Analyst program), and Mariana Betervide (student in the Bachelor’s Degree in Graphic Design). Puesta en escena 7 On December 27, the seventh edition of "Puesta en escena," the final fashion show for the Bachelor’s Degree in Fashion Design—titled this year "Click/Go, Connected Identity"—took place at the El Galpón Theater. Twenty-one sixth-semester students from the Bachelor’s Degree in Fashion Design presented their work on the runway. The event drew more than 600 people, and the show featured over 40 models showcasing the students’ designs as individual collections for the Spring-Summer 2011 season. The students had the opportunity to showcase their creative vision while meeting the challenge of delivering an innovative and marketable product. Overall organization was led by Mariana Muzi, Academic Coordinator of Fashion Design.
